Output 6fe3136c631362b1467c924d963c004bf2e14a404ddba9df579c54ba5ca062d5:4

value
19601345
script pubkey
OP_0 OP_PUSHBYTES_32 26d729324cc5e89d2479850e2d156e62e1fdb62358da1b5cc1e6f89288087370
address
bc1qymtjjvjvch5f6fres58z69twvtslmd3rtrdpkhxpumuf9zqgwdcqww26s8
transaction
6fe3136c631362b1467c924d963c004bf2e14a404ddba9df579c54ba5ca062d5
spent
true